DcmSeries = loaddcmdir(directoryname) LOADDICOMDIR reads metadata from DICOMDIR file and shows a list of the different DICOM SERIES in a Pop-up menus. After selecting a dicom series the program creates the dcmSeries structure containig the related file names and path. The zip file also contains the loaddcm.m program which enable to generate the relating 3D image array using the names of dicom slices. Hints: Reading DICOMDIR folder using the directory browser GUI: dcmSeries = loaddcmdir; Generating 3D array by selecting a dicom series: [imaVOL, scaninfo, dcminfo] = loaddcm(loaddcmdir); To preview the 3D array you can use the orthogonalslicer tool: () orthogonalslicer(imaVOL,scaninfo.pixsize,'gray'); To check the dicom header: openvar('dcminfo'). DICOM_Compare is a Windows tool that allows you to compare the content of DICOM images. You can use it to compare the content of an image with the standard DICOM definition for the same modality. Just drop a DICOM image on the program and it will show you all the tags in the DICOM definition of that modality with the tags used in the image in a different color. Or, you can use it to compare two images together. Just drop 2 DICOM images on the program and it will display the content of both images side by side using colors to show tags that are identical and tags that are different. Do you want to push just a few of your images to a PACS but can't find the images you need among the thousands you have on your drive? ![]() ![]() DICOManage is a Windows tool that allows you to manage your DICOM files. DICOManage will present you with a list of all the DICOM files in the specified directory tree. That list can be sorted by file names, patient names, patient ID, study ID or study date. From that list, you select the files you want and then, you can either copy or move them somewhere else, or push them to the PACS. If you copy or move them, you have different renaming options. • You can rename them so that they will be in a DICOMDIR compatible structure (the directory and file names only have 8 uppercase characters). If you chose that option, you can then use our DICOM_Dir tool to create a DICOMDIR file. • You can create subdirectories for each patient with either the patient's name, ID or study ID as directory name. • You can create a subdirectory per series. • You can have the files renamed with a ExxxSyyyIzzz.dcm file name where xxx is the study ID, yyy is the series number and zzz is the image number. Freeware for Windows DICOM_Dir is a freeware tool for Windows allowing you to create a DICOMDIR file. DICOM_Dir is a Windows tool that allows you to create a DICOMDIR file for DICOM part 10 files. DICOM_Dir is a simple drag & drop program. Just drop a directory on the program's interface and it will parse the tree structure rooted at that directory, extract the information of all the DICOM part 10 files it find and create a DICOMDIR file for these in the root directory. For each file, DICOM_Dir will create these default DICOM tags: • (0010,0010) Patient Name in the [PATIENT] section. • (0020,000D) Study Instance UID in the [STUDY] section.
